Hero Quote by Prakah Iyer
“What makes you a hero is not just the number of wickets you take or the runs you score. It is your willingness to play for your team; to sacrifice personal interest for the larger good; your willingness to endure personal pain for public good.”
About This Quote
Source Speech: Motivational Talk, cricket context, date unknown
Heroism is defined by self‑sacrifice and perseverance for the team's benefit, not personal statistics
In simple terms: True heroes help others, not just score points
